Output b64665f26110909f79baf8447cc3496bf9eed2adedc7ebe040aa1d17ad927db3:0

value
75000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ff2909d6fb3942d2295ba23b4a6c3a96e3577ec OP_EQUAL
address
339Le8GQcpqaG3NKmnYAZKnwJ6C32qRoWy
transaction
b64665f26110909f79baf8447cc3496bf9eed2adedc7ebe040aa1d17ad927db3
confirmations
565879
spent
true